Classical Conversations is a weekly meeting 9-12 (Foundations) for kids K4-6th grade. It covers memory work- lots of it, subjects included are timeline (Creation through Modern America), History Sentence facts, math (multiplication tables, equations), Latin, English Grammer, Science facts. Additionally there is a Science experiment weekly and fine arts as well. My favorite portion is always the presentation time where each child in a class presents on something. Anything. It can be as random as the creator of Atari or simply a classical composer.
